AI Applications in Wealth Management

Today, wealth management firms are using AI to streamline operations and make informed decisions faster.

Let’s break down some of the specific ways AI is reshaping this field and the impact it’s having:

1. Algorithm-Based Trading Software

AI-driven trading software uses complex algorithms to spot market patterns and make trades with unprecedented speed and accuracy. This technology has become the backbone of automated trade systems, empowering wealth managers to make real-time adjustments that optimise investment returns.

For clients, algorithm software for trading means a chance to take advantage of more calculated, data-driven decisions. It’s particularly helpful for beginners who want an accessible entry point to investing, as they can rely on AI to make well-informed trades without getting bogged down in market research. Some firms have developed AI systems that adapt to market conditions, continuously refining strategies to maximise returns and minimise risks.

2. AI-Driven Asset Management

In asset management, AI helps wealth managers adapt to market changes by analysing vast amounts of data—economic indicators, stock performance, and even global events. By processing this information, AI can suggest timely rebalancing strategies to keep portfolios aligned with each client’s goals and risk tolerance. 

 

The Role of Generative AI in Wealth Management

One of the most exciting areas of AI in wealth management is generative AI, a type of artificial intelligence capable of creating content based on large datasets. 

Generative AI is taking wealth management a step further by adding a level of personalisation that was previously unimaginable. This advanced form of AI doesn’t just analyse data—it creates content from it, which means it can generate unique financial recommendations and investment strategies for each client.

  • Enhancing Portfolio Management

Generative AI allows wealth managers to customise portfolio strategies in real-time based on clients’ risk tolerance and market shifts. It’s an especially valuable tool for clients with highly specialized needs or a particular market outlook. For example, if the market is trending in a way that might impact an investor’s portfolio, generative AI can suggest a strategy adjustment tailored to that client’s specific goals.

  • Better Risk Assessment

With generative AI, wealth managers can assess risks with a depth and precision that wasn’t previously possible. This technology processes data from countless sources—economic trends, political events, and even market sentiment—to identify potential risks before they impact a portfolio. For clients, this means better risk management and a proactive approach to protecting their investments.

  • Delivering Truly Personalised Financial Advice

Generative AI can enhance personalised financial advice by processing a client’s complete financial profile, lifestyle, and investment preferences. It allows wealth managers to offer custom recommendations based on real-time data and each client’s unique situation, aligning perfectly with their individual goals. Imagine an AI that learns your financial preferences and adjusts advice as your lifestyle or market conditions change—this is the level of service generative AI can offer.

 

The Future of AI in Wealth Management: What’s Next?

The future of wealth management is set to become even more client-focused and innovative with AI advancements.

Here are a few trends we expect to see in the years ahead:

  • AI-Based Wealth Management Platforms and Companies

The emergence of AI-driven wealth management platforms is offering clients new choices and more precise tools. Companies solely focused on AI-based wealth management are creating platforms where clients can monitor, manage, and optimise portfolios in real-time with minimal effort. These platforms offer transparency and accessibility, which can particularly benefit clients looking for a high degree of control and insight into their investments.

  • Automated Trading for Beginners: Easier and More Accessible

Automated trading has traditionally been seen as a tool for advanced investors, but thanks to AI, it’s becoming much more accessible. Beginner investors can now leverage AI-driven systems to start investing with confidence, allowing the algorithms to do the hard work of analysing trends and timing trades. This trend makes wealth management more inclusive, bringing new investors into the fold with technology that minimises risk and maximises opportunity.

  • Evolving Investment Practices and Client Engagement

In the near future, wealth managers will be able to engage clients with even more personalised services. AI’s predictive abilities mean managers can anticipate clients’ needs, offer suggestions based on real-time data, and provide regular updates on their portfolios. The end result is an experience that feels deeply personalised, with clients getting tailored insights and recommendations aligned with their evolving financial journeys.
